Job description

SUMMARY

As an HR Business Partner, you will be responsible for aligning HR policies and practices with the needs and goals of the business units you support. You will also provide guidance and consultation to managers and employees on various HR matters, such as talent acquisition, talent management, performance management, employee relations, compensation and benefits, learning and development, and diversity and inclusion. Role is 100% onsite in NW Houston, TX.

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Partner with business leaders and managers to understand their strategic priorities, challenges, and opportunities, and provide effective HR solutions and recommendations.
  • Coach and advise managers and employees on various HR topics, such as career development, feedback, performance improvement, and conflict resolution.
  • Manage and resolve complex employee relations issues, conduct effective investigations, and ensure compliance with company policies and legal requirements.
  • Coordinate the recruitment and selection process for the business units and functions, ensuring the attraction and hiring of qualified and diverse candidates.
  • Support core people processes, such as succession planning, talent reviews, and performance appraisals as well as other HR initiatives and programs that support the business objectives and enhance the employee experience.
  • Partner on the design and delivery of organizational development programs and interventions that address the current and future needs of the business and the employees.
  • Foster a positive and inclusive work environment that promotes collaboration, diversity, and respect.
  • Analyze HR data and metrics to identify trends, gaps, and opportunities for improvement, and provide relevant reports and insights to stakeholders.
  • Collaborate with other HR functions and teams to ensure alignment and consistency of HR services and practices across the organization.

COMPETENCIES
  • Business Acumen: interpret external trends, business context, strategy, and operations of the organization and analyse customer needs, and co‑creates business strategy and HR solutions that create value and impact to achieve sustainable business results.
  • Execution Excellence: deliver impact through practical problem‑solving, finding practical solutions to navigate and overcome obstacles; engagement with stakeholders, achieving shared goals using effective interpersonal skills; and purposeful execution, implements actionable and adaptive plans to achieve results.
  • People Advocacy: build human‑centric organizational cultures that promote performance, productivity and wellbeing, navigating change, and holding the organization to ethical standards, ensuring ethical conduct and compliance, and mitigating people risks.
  • Data Literacy: analyse, interpret, and communicate people data to derive actionable insights, inform decision‑making, and assess HR's contribution to achieving strategic business objectives.
  • Digital Agility: utilize technology to increase the impact of HR and prepare the organization to adopt digital practices.
  • Operations: support business operations and managing people to ensure the company achieves its strategic goals. Providing guidance, advice, and support to managers and employees on various HR matters and influence their decisions and actions in a positive and constructive way.
  • Leading Self: Has a self‑awareness of how actions are perceived and how to respond to feedback. Leading with empathy towards others and understanding the world from their point of view.
